Transaction 26bdb62f601ec585ca99b5776dc7670eaddfbce607962d99ec34bdcc9ab70eb8
1 Input
1 Output
-
26bdb62f601ec585ca99b5776dc7670eaddfbce607962d99ec34bdcc9ab70eb8:0
- value
- 6888777
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ecd07ec6ae766de22f9bc93ac675718b91a925da OP_EQUAL
- address
- 3PHBAKNQQqDK86jQ2AXvGythhjdCcnJUfG